ARM处理器运行模式
发布时间:2008/12/20 0:00:00 访问次数:609
arm微处理器支持7种运行模式,如表所示。
表 arm处理器运行模式
说明:arm微处理器的运行模式可以通过软件改变,也可以通过外部中断或异常处理改变。
大多数的应用程序运行在用户模式下,当处理器运行在用户模式下时,某些被保护的系统资源是不能被访问的。
除用户模式user以外,其余的6种模式称之为非用户模式或特权模式(privilegedmodes);其中除去用户模式和系统模式以外的5种模式又称为异常模式(exceptionmodes),常用于处理中断或异常,以及需要访问受保护的系统资源等情况。
欢迎转载,信息来源维库电子市场网(www.dzsc.com)
arm微处理器支持7种运行模式,如表所示。
表 arm处理器运行模式
说明:arm微处理器的运行模式可以通过软件改变,也可以通过外部中断或异常处理改变。
大多数的应用程序运行在用户模式下,当处理器运行在用户模式下时,某些被保护的系统资源是不能被访问的。
除用户模式user以外,其余的6种模式称之为非用户模式或特权模式(privilegedmodes);其中除去用户模式和系统模式以外的5种模式又称为异常模式(exceptionmodes),常用于处理中断或异常,以及需要访问受保护的系统资源等情况。
欢迎转载,信息来源维库电子市场网(www.dzsc.com)
上一篇:ARM处理器启动方式
热门点击
- ARM通用寄存器
- FIQ异常的描述
- Viterbi译码
- ARM程序状态寄存器
- ARM时序
- ARM乘法指令
- Thumb状态下的寄存器
- ARM异常的响应及返回
- ARM状态寄存器访问指令
- 常用自动控制系统设计的案例要求和应用对象
推荐技术资料
- DFRobot—玩的就是
- 如果说新车间的特点是“灵动”,FQPF12N60C那么... [详细]